
随着信息技术的不断发展,远程连接已成为企业和个人工作中不可或缺的组成部分。无论是远程办公、远程维护、还是跨区域的合作,都依赖于安全稳定的远程连接。本文将从技术原理、实现步骤、实用技巧以及常见问题的解决方案等多个角度,为你详细阐述如何实现安全稳定的远程连接,并分享一些实用的经验与建议,帮助你构建一个高效而安全的远程访问环境。
一、远程连接的基础知识与重要性
远程连接指的是通过网络将用户的客户端设备与远端的服务器或终端连接起来,从而实现远程控制、数据访问或管理。随着云计算、虚拟化技术的普及和远程办公模式的推广,远程连接已经成为现代企业运营中的核心需求之一。
远程连接的安全性和稳定性关系到企业资讯安全、业务连续性以及用户体验。一个安全的远程连接可以防止未授权访问、防止数据泄露,而稳定的连接则保证了工作的连续性和效率。因此,理解远程连接的基础知识和安全要点,是任何IT管理员和技术人员必备的技能。
二、核心技术与协议选择
1. VPN(虚拟专用网)技术
VPN是一种广泛使用的远程连接方案,可以在公共网络上建立加密的专用通道。常用的VPN协议包括PPTP、L2TP/IPsec、OpenVPN、WireGuard等。
优点:提供数据加密、身份验证,保障数据安全,适合企业规模、访问控制复杂的场景。
缺点:配置相对复杂,某些协议在某些网络环境下可能存在穿透问题,需结合其他技术提高稳定性和兼容性。
2. 远程桌面协议(RDP、VNC、Thick Client)
远程桌面协议允许用户在客户端界面上操作远端计算机。Windows系统中的RDP是最常见的方案,VNC是另一种跨平台方案。
优点:操作直观,支持多平台,易于使用。
缺点:安全性较低,需结合VPN或加密隧道,避免直接暴露在公共网络中。
3. SSH(Secure Shell)
SSH主要用于安全远程登录和端口转发。广泛应用于Linux环境的远程维护和文件传输。
优点:安全性高,支持多种认证方式,配置灵活。
缺点:对于非技术用户,操作复杂度较高,适合技术人员使用。
三、详细实现步骤
步骤一:需求分析与方案设计
在搭建远程连接方案前,首先要明确需求,比如连接规模、访问场景、权限控制、安全性要求、稳定性指标,以及预算和技术能力等。依据需求,选择合适的技术方案(VPN、远程桌面、SSH等),制定安全策略,规划网络拓扑结构。
步骤二:基础环境准备
搭建所需硬件环境(如VPN服务器、远程桌面服务器、认证服务器等),以及确保网络设备(路由器、防火墙)配置正确,开放必要的端口,准备相关软件和系统环境。例如:
- 安装并配置VPN服务器(如OpenVPN、WireGuard)
- 设置远程桌面服务(如Windows远程桌面服务或VNC服务器)
- 配置SSH服务及相关安全模块
步骤三:配置安全措施
保障远程连接的安全是重中之重。应采取以下措施:
- 加密通信:确保所有远程连接都经过加密,推荐使用强加密协议(如AES、ChaCha20)
- 多因素认证(MFA):结合密码、硬件Token、手机验证等提高身份验证安全性
- 访问控制:基于角色或部门设置不同权限,限制敏感操作
- 日志审计:启用详细的访问日志,便于后续审查和追踪
- 网络安全设备:配置防火墙、入侵检测/防御系统(IDS/IPS)
步骤四:部署与测试
在完成配置后,应进行详细测试,包括:
- 连接成功率测试:确保不同网络环境下的连接畅通
- 安全性验证:尝试模拟攻击、未授权访问,确保安全措施有效
- 性能检测:测试连接的稳定性、带宽利用率以及响应速度
通过持续的测试,发现并排查潜在问题,优化配置,确保系统上线后稳定运行。
步骤五:日常维护与监控
远程连接的安全性和稳定性不是一次性工作,而是持续过程。建议:
- 定期更新软件和固件,修补已知漏洞
- 监控连接日志,识别异常访问或潜在攻击
- 设置连接限制,如IP白名单、连接次数限制
- 定期进行安全审计与风险评估
- 优化网络结构,增强QoS(服务质量)设置以保障连接稳定性
四、实用技巧与经验分享
除了遵循基本步骤外,以下几个实用技巧可以显著提升远程连接的安全性和稳定性:
1. 优化网络环境
确保网络带宽充足,避免因丢包或延迟引起的连接中断。对于远程办公,建议在公司和员工端都使用高质量的网络设备,配置QoS策略优先保证远程连接流量。
2. 使用企业级安全解决方案
引入统一威胁管理(UTM)设备、专用的安全网关或者下一代Firewall,结合入侵检测、流量分析等功能,增强整体安全防护层次。
3. 建立多层次验证体系
只依赖密码已不够安全。结合MFA、设备绑定、地理位置限制等多种验证手段,增强身份验证的坚固性。
4. 实现连接自动化与故障恢复
配置自动重连、断线续传等功能,确保连接在网络波动时自动恢复,减少工作中断时间。同时,使用脚本或管理工具实现批量配置与管理,提高效率。
5. 制定应急预案
准备应对突发安全事件的预案,如远程账户被攻击、数据泄露等,确保在事件发生后能快速响应和修复。
6. 用户培训与意识提升
安全意识尤为重要。定期对用户进行培训,讲解钓鱼攻击、密码管理、防止社工攻击等内容,提高全员的安全意识。
五、常见问题与解决方案
在实际操作过程中,难免会遇到各种问题。以下总结一些常见问题及解决技巧:
问题一:连接不稳定,经常掉线
原因可能包括网络不佳、服务器负载过重或配置不当。解决方案:
- 检查网络环境,优化内部网络配置
- 调整服务器硬件或软件配置,增加带宽资源
- 启用多线路负载均衡或断线自动重连功能
问题二:连接速度慢,响应迟滞
可能由带宽不足、加密算法选择不当或服务器性能瓶颈引起。应对措施:
- 优化网络带宽,关闭不必要的应用程序
- 选择更高效的加密协议(如WireGuard)
- 升级服务器硬件或迁移至更优的数据中心
问题三:安全漏洞,遭受非法登录或攻击
应定期进行安全检测,及时打补丁,监控异常登录行为。配置异常检测机制,及时拦截攻击。
问题四:远程连接配置复杂,使用体验差
建议编写详细的配置手册,提供简洁的客户端程序,简化操作流程。同时,采用自动化脚本或配置管理工具,提高部署效率。
六、总结与展望
实现安全稳定的远程连接不仅需要合理技术方案、严密安全措施,还依赖于持续的维护和优化。随着技术的发展,新协议、新工具不断涌现,企业和个人应持续关注行业动态,及时引入新技术,提升远程连接的安全性和用户体验。
未来,人工智能与大数据技术的融合,将进一步加强远程连接的智能检测与风险预警能力。同时,云原生、安全自动化等新趋势,将推动远程连接技术向更高阶发展。作为技术人员,我们应不断学习、实践和创新,为构建更加安全、快速、便捷的远程连接环境贡献力量。









